Idaho’s 82,413 square miles varies geographically from high dessert in the south to beautiful forests and rugged mountains in the north. There’s something for everyone, and we’re pleased to have the opportunity to share these facts and figures about living and working in our beautiful state.
Population: 1,567,582 (2010) 4th Fastest Growing State in the Country-US Census Bureau
Boise MSA-624,706
Coeur d’Alene MSA-142,681
Idaho Falls MSA-127,777
Pocatello MSA-89,524
Lewiston MSA-61,043
Civilian Labor Force: 789,029 (2010) Workforce Trends-Labor Market Information (pdf)
Boise MSA-320,950
Coeur d’Alene MSA-73,838
Idaho Falls MSA-63,874
Pocatello MSA-44,124
Lewiston MSA-30,144
Gross Domestic Product (millions of US Dollars):
All Industries-$53, 488
Private Industries-$45,516
Agriculture-$2,397
Mining-$673
Utilities-$875
Construction-$2,541
Manufacturing-$5,772
Durable Goods-$3,976
Nondurable Goods-$1,796
Wholesale Trade-$2,844
Retail Trade-$4,176
Transportation & Warehousing-$1,550
Information-$1,189
Finance and Insurance-$2,934
Real Estate-$6,984
Professional & Technical Services-$3,866
Management of Companies & Enterprises-$730
Administrative Services-$1,504
Educational Services-$361
Heal Care & Social Assistance-$4,169
Arts, Entertainment & Recreation-$413
Accommodation and Food Services-$1,366
Other Services-$1,171
Government-$7,972
International Trade:
$5.15 Billion in foreign exports by Idaho companies in 2010 (32.82% increase).
156 different countries bought Idaho made products.
Fun Trade Facts:
• Idaho exported $17.9 million worth of edible vegetables to Spain
• Idaho sold over $13 million of silver to the UK
• Japan bought $63 million worth of paper and paperboard from Idaho
• Turkey imported $200,000 worth or arms and ammunition from Idaho
• Over $8.7 million of oil seeds and oleaginous fruits were exported to the Netherlands
• Chilie bought more than $5 million worth of dairy products from Idaho
• Idaho exported $2.5 million worth of leather products to Colombia
• Uganda bought $403,000 of civilian aircrafts parts and equipment from Idaho
Transportation:
31 Airports including 7 with Primary Service
5 Interstate Highways, 9 US Highways
1 Seaport-Port of Lewiston (most inland Port on the West Coast).
